What Factors Should Be Considered When Choosing the Best Dye for Natural Hair?

When choosing the best dye for natural hair, several key factors need to be considered to ensure both the health of the hair and the desired color outcome.

  • Hair Type: The texture and porosity of your hair can influence how it absorbs dye. Fine hair may be more susceptible to damage, while coarser hair might require a stronger formula to achieve color saturation.
  • Color Preference: It’s essential to determine the specific shade you desire, as different dyes can yield varying results based on your natural hair color. Knowing whether you want a subtle change or a dramatic transformation will guide your selection.
  • Ingredients: Look for dyes that use natural or gentle ingredients, especially if you have sensitive skin or scalp. Avoiding harsh chemicals like ammonia and parabens can help maintain the health and integrity of your hair.
  • Longevity: Consider whether you want a temporary, semi-permanent, or permanent dye. Temporary dyes wash out after a few shampoos, while permanent dyes offer long-lasting color but may require more maintenance.
  • Allergy Testing: It’s crucial to perform a patch test before applying any dye to your entire head. This step can help identify any potential allergic reactions, ensuring a safer dyeing experience.
  • Maintenance Level: Some colors require more upkeep than others, so consider how much time and effort you are willing to invest in maintaining your hair color. Bright or unconventional shades often fade faster, necessitating more frequent touch-ups.
  • Brand Reputation: Researching and choosing a reputable brand known for quality hair dyes can make a significant difference in the final result. Established brands often have better formulations that deliver consistent and vibrant colors.

What Are the Different Forms of Hair Dye Suitable for Natural Hair?

The different forms of hair dye suitable for natural hair include:

  • Permanent Hair Dye: This type of dye provides long-lasting color by penetrating the hair shaft and altering its pigment. It typically contains ammonia and requires a developer, which can be harsh on some hair types, but it is excellent for achieving vibrant, bold colors.
  • Semi-Permanent Hair Dye: Semi-permanent dyes do not contain ammonia and usually last for about 4 to 12 washes. They are less damaging than permanent dyes and are ideal for those looking to experiment with color without a long-term commitment, as they fade gradually.
  • Temporary Hair Dye: Designed for short-term use, temporary dyes coat the hair rather than penetrating it, making them easy to wash out after a single shampoo. They are perfect for special occasions or for individuals who want to try out a new color without any lasting effects.
  • Natural Hair Dyes: These dyes are made from plant-based ingredients, such as henna, indigo, and other botanicals, providing a more organic option for coloring hair. They are generally gentler on the scalp and hair, making them a great choice for those with sensitive skin or those looking to avoid chemicals.
  • Highlights and Lowlights: This technique involves adding lighter or darker shades to sections of hair to create dimension and depth. Highlights are often achieved with bleach or lighter dyes, while lowlights add darker shades, and both can enhance the natural beauty of the hair without requiring a full dye job.

How Do Permanent and Semi-Permanent Dyes Differ for Natural Hair?

The differences between permanent and semi-permanent hair dyes are significant, especially when considering their effects on natural hair.

  • Permanent Dyes: These dyes offer long-lasting color by penetrating the hair shaft and altering its natural pigment.
  • Semi-Permanent Dyes: These dyes coat the hair shaft and typically last for a shorter period, gradually fading with each wash.

Permanent Dyes: Permanent hair dyes are formulated with a stronger chemical base that opens the hair cuticle and allows color molecules to penetrate deeply. This process not only changes the hair’s color but also can lead to more damage over time, making it crucial to use conditioning products post-application. They are ideal for covering gray hair or achieving vibrant, long-lasting colors, but they require a commitment, as roots will need touch-ups as natural hair grows.

Semi-Permanent Dyes: Semi-permanent dyes are less harsh and do not contain ammonia, making them gentler on natural hair. They typically last for about 6 to 12 washes, providing a vibrant color that gradually fades, which can be beneficial for those who want to experiment with color without a long-term commitment. These dyes can enhance natural color and add shine, while also being easier to apply and remove compared to permanent dyes.

What Key Tips Should You Follow for Applying Hair Dye on Natural Hair?

When applying hair dye on natural hair, certain key tips can enhance the outcome and health of your hair.

  • Choose the Right Dye: Selecting the best dye for natural hair is crucial. Look for dyes that are ammonia-free and contain nourishing ingredients, as these are less likely to damage your hair while providing vibrant color.
  • Perform a Strand Test: Always conduct a strand test before applying the dye to your entire head. This helps you gauge how your hair will react to the dye and allows you to see the final color result before committing.
  • Prepare Your Hair: Ensure your hair is clean and free of products before dyeing. Wash it a day prior to application to remove excess oils and dirt, but avoid using conditioner, as it can create a barrier that prevents the dye from penetrating.
  • Follow Instructions Carefully: Read and adhere to the instructions provided with the dye. Different brands may have specific steps, including timing, that are essential for achieving the desired color and minimizing damage.
  • Protect Your Skin: Apply petroleum jelly or a similar barrier around your hairline and ears to prevent the dye from staining your skin. This simple step can save you from the hassle of removing dye stains later.
  • Section Your Hair: Divide your hair into manageable sections to ensure even application. Working in sections allows you to apply the dye uniformly and helps avoid missed spots.
  • Monitor Processing Time: Keep a close watch on the processing time recommended on the dye package. Over-processing can lead to damage and unexpected color results, while under-processing might not achieve the desired shade.
  • Use a Deep Conditioner Post-Dye: After rinsing out the dye, apply a deep conditioner to restore moisture to your hair. Dyeing can strip natural oils, so replenishing moisture is essential for healthy, vibrant hair.
  • Schedule Regular Touch-Ups: Depending on the dye used and your hair growth rate, plan for regular touch-ups to maintain color vibrancy. Keeping your roots in check will extend the life of your dye job and ensure a polished look.

How Can You Care for Natural Hair After Dyeing?

Caring for natural hair after dyeing is crucial to maintain its health and vibrancy.

  • Moisturizing Treatments: After dyeing, natural hair often becomes dry and brittle. Using deep conditioning treatments regularly can help restore moisture, improve elasticity, and reduce breakage.
  • Color-Safe Shampoo: It’s important to use shampoos specifically formulated for color-treated hair to prevent the dye from fading. These shampoos are typically sulfate-free and help to maintain the integrity of the hair color while keeping the hair clean.
  • Regular Trims: Dyeing can lead to split ends, so regular trims are essential to keep hair healthy. Trimming every 6-8 weeks helps to remove damaged ends and promotes overall hair health.
  • Heat Protection: If you use heat styling tools, applying a heat protectant is vital to avoid further damage. Heat protectants form a barrier that shields the hair from high temperatures, preventing dryness and breakage.
  • Hydrating Leave-In Conditioner: A leave-in conditioner can provide ongoing moisture and protection throughout the day. It helps to detangle hair and keeps it soft and manageable, especially for textured natural hair.
  • Limit Washing Frequency: Washing hair too often can strip away natural oils and color. Reducing the frequency of washes can help maintain the dye’s vibrancy and keep hair healthier.
  • Sun Protection: UV rays can fade hair color, so protecting your hair from the sun is essential. Wearing a hat or using hair products with UV filters can help preserve your color and prevent damage.
